Fair Trade is so much more than a product assortment. It’s about safe workplaces, fair wages + community investment for factory employees.Story behind the Art:
The sisal plants are grown in Kenya and are a very eco-friendly crop. It requires little water and can be harvested year-round. The leaves are typically harvested by hand and the green outer leaf is removed and used as animal feed. This leaves behind long strands of super-strong natural sisal fiber that are hung in the sun to dry. Once dried, the fiber is dyed and woven into sturdy and functional baskets.

This collection of handwoven baskets are all hand-dyed using only natural materials, their beautiful natural hues achieved through foraging, pounding and mulching local grasses, tree bark, soil and even fireplace charcoal and soot. Prepared fibres like sisal, elephant grass and milulu grass are then boiled in large vats of water with the natural dye materials, though sometimes the fibres are buried in the ground next to tree roots to take on the desired colour.
Creating natural dyes for weaving is a labour-intensive process, but an altogether worthwhile one. Choose from large woven planters in natural rust and terracotta tones and geometric striped storage baskets in ochres, blacks and whites.
The added beauty of baskets using natural dyes from plants is that they create more sustainable work for more people, without producing any negative impact on the environment. Like every basket, each natural dye basket tells a rich story of the time and skill invested in its creation.

Our exquisite and ethical basket bags are inspired by tribal patterns and traditional Kenyan colourways, and hand woven by members of the Kamba tribe in Kenya. Each basket bag takes up to four days to complete before being sent to a local leather works to be fitted with beautifully supple cow hide straps.
These basket bags are made from wool from second hand jumpers, woven around local sisal grass. The weavers regularly visit the ‘gikombas’ (clothes markets) to select and purchase colourful woollen jumpers, which are washed and unravelled at home into separate balls of coloured wool – and then woven. The bags are finished in a local leather works, being fitted supple cow hide straps for carrying.

These beautiful handcrafted hampers showcase the talent of rural Turkana basket weavers in dry northern Kenya. The doum palm, also known as the gingerbread tree, grows throughout the Turkanalands, and produces long leaf stalks that can be harvested regularly for basket weaving. Since trucking the baskets down to Nairobi can be a complicated process, baskets are sold as a nesting set to efficiently preserve space. These durable storage baskets are crafted to serve beautifully in any room of the home for years.

In the Binga District of northern Zimbabwe, skilled BaTonga women craft these iconic baskets from locally harvested palm leaves and wild twigs. Shaped like calabash gourds, each basket has a one-of-a-kind shape. The BaTonga people once farmed fertile land that was flooded by the damming of Lake Karibu, so weavers displaced across the lake demonstrate similar yet clearly distinctive styles.
